Select the incorrect statement w.r.t. Calvin cycle.

A
Carboxylation is the most crucial step of the Calvin cycle where is utilised for the carboxylation of RuBP.
B
Carboxylation is catalysed by the enzyme RuBP carboxylase.
C
Reduction in Calvin cycle is a series of reactions that lead to the formation of 3 - PGA.
D
The regeneration steps require one ATP for phosphorylation to form RuBP.

Share this question

For Instagram sharing, use “Apps” on mobile or copy the link.

Text Solution

Verified by Experts
The correct answer is:
C

3-PGA is formed during carboxylation step. Reduction in Calvin cycle is a series of reactions that lead to the formation of glucose.
